Transaction 8788c3e072d89b44552148986b6950d3482dba22829d15a4ec6f557f3581c54d

1 Input
2 Outputs
  • 8788c3e072d89b44552148986b6950d3482dba22829d15a4ec6f557f3581c54d:0
  • value  135520
    address  34796F3Sidr6JRuyK93epd4aDxbWtjEek3
  • 8788c3e072d89b44552148986b6950d3482dba22829d15a4ec6f557f3581c54d:1
  • value  5880
    address  1DSUGXxcPSPJ355oqR3w2mCD4QhjKFJTuM